Phenethyl benzoate >=99%, FG,≥99%
Guess you like
CAS No:58381-05-8
CAS No:80879-86-3
CAS No:373-96-6
CAS No:14794-31-1
CAS No:99-26-3
CAS No:11013-97-1
CAS No:1394285-50-7
CAS No:57-71-6
CAS No:116856-18-9
CAS No:21302-43-2
CAS No:252061-78-2
CAS No:1000342-95-9
CAS No:153005-55-1
CAS No:157335-92-7
CAS No:17826-04-9